Answer to Life-In-A-Box A:Martin Luther • Martin Luther • Martin Luther • MartinLuther prays for his friend, Philipp Melanchthon, who appears near death. • A small crowd has gathered to watch as MartinLuther directs the posting of his 95 theses, protesting the practice of the sale of indulgences, to the door of the castle church in Wittenberg. • Print shows Luther burning papal bull (letter from Pope) of excommunication
